Aguas Calientes, the gateway town to Machu Picchu, is a bustling hub where travelers often find themselves waiting in line for various services and attractions. The most notable queues are typically at the train station, the bus station, and the entrance to Machu Picchu itself. Depending on the time of year, these queues can be quite long, especially during the peak tourist season from June to August.
To minimize your waiting time, it's advisable to purchase your train tickets and entry tickets in advance. The Peruvian government has implemented a system to limit the number of visitors at Machu Picchu, which means that tickets can sell out quickly. Arriving early in the morning can also help you avoid the longest lines, as many visitors prefer to take the first buses to the site.

Another tip is to consider taking the scenic hike up to Machu Picchu from the Aguas Calientes train station. This 1.5-hour trek offers stunning views and can save you time in the long run, as you can bypass the bus queues. If you're not keen on hiking, the bus ride is frequent but can still involve a wait during busy times.
Be sure to check the weather forecast before your visit, as rain can affect both the queues and your experience at the site. Additionally, bring water and snacks, as the journey can be exhausting.
